income protection unemployment insurance is a type of insurance that provides financial support to individuals who have lost their job and are struggling to make ends meet. This insurance can help cover essential expenses such as rent or mortgage payments, utility bills, groceries, and other daily living costs. By receiving a regular income during periods of unemployment, individuals can avoid falling into debt or facing financial hardship.

There are various types of income protection unemployment insurance policies available, each offering different levels of coverage and benefits. Some policies may provide a fixed monthly income for a specified period, while others may offer a percentage of the individual’s previous salary. It is essential to carefully review and compare different policies to find the one that best suits one’s needs and financial situation.

While income protection unemployment insurance can be a valuable asset during times of unemployment, it is essential to understand its limitations and exclusions. Most policies have a waiting period before benefits kick in, so individuals may not receive immediate financial assistance after losing their job. Additionally, certain types of unemployment, such as voluntary resignation or termination due to misconduct, may not be covered by insurance policies.

It is also essential to consider the cost of income protection unemployment insurance when deciding whether to purchase a policy. Premiums can vary depending on factors such as age, occupation, and coverage amount. Individuals should carefully assess their financial situation and budget to determine if the cost of insurance is worth the peace of mind and financial security it provides.
